EU report shows more work needed to avoid reliance on risky 5G suppliers

2020-07-24 13:58:00| Telecompaper Headlines

(Telecompaper) The EU countries are making progress implementing new security regulations for mobile networks, according to a first report from a coordinating group on implementing European Commission recommendations. However, more urgent work is needed on ensuring they avoid dependency on high-risk suppliers for 5G networks, the report found. A majority of the countries said their networks are exposed to risky suppliers, while few see sufficient ways to mitigate the risk.
